Understanding the Safety Concerns
When it comes to children's safety, materials and structure play a significant role. Dr. Emily Stevenson, a child safety expert, emphasizes that metal room dividers can sometimes pose potential risks. She states, “While metal is generally durable and sturdy, sharp edges and corners can be hazardous for active children.” Therefore, it’s essential to choose dividers designed specifically for play areas, which often come with rounded edges and additional safety features.
Durability versus Potential Hazards
Metal dividers are known for their durability, which can be beneficial in high-traffic children's areas. Mark Johnson, a designer specializing in children’s furniture, explains, “Metal dividers can withstand significant wear and tear, making them an excellent choice for busy play spaces.” However, he cautions that the divider should be weighted properly. "If not stabilized correctly, they can tip over, posing a fall hazard,” warns Johnson.
Material Safety Standards
Another critical aspect to consider is the materials used in manufacturing. According to Maria Lopez, a safety compliance officer, "It's crucial to ensure that any metal room dividers used in children's areas meet safety standards for child products." She advises checking for certifications from reputable standards organizations that ensure non-toxic finishes and proper design.
Design Features for Children
Ensuring the design of the metal room dividers prioritizes children's safety is paramount. According to architect and childcare environment consultant Rebecca Chen, “Designing play spaces with visibility in mind is essential. Metal dividers should not obstruct the line of sight for caregivers.” For this reason, many manufacturers now offer transparent or mesh options within metal frames, providing both division and safety.
